| Refrigerator Magnet Test Engineer ![]() | I'm not a GXR expert, but given the facts... 5 g's for an 05 rebuild title, I'm guessing it was a wreck. I would say, rip off. That's me. You could probably find a nice 750 with a clean title for that. There's no telling what hidden damage there may be after a wreck. I'd keep looking.
